i have 80GB hard disk, i partitioned c: drive as 20GB and rest of space partitioned as d:

now c: drive had no space, now how can i take free space from d: drive to C: drive.

Go Start

Right click on Computer

Manage

Storage

disk Management

their you can shrink & Expand Volumes
